Oxford OPP were searching on Friday for a suspect after a hit-and-run crash northeast of Woodstock left a cyclist with serious injuries. Police and paramedics were called to a fail-to-remain collision on Blandford Street in Innerkip at about 11 p.m. Thursday. The cost of many new vehicles on dealership lots across Canada will soon climb. Canada’s counter-tariffs on U.S.-made vehicles will hike the price about $5,000 to $6,000 on average when they hit lots here, with amounts ranging from $2,500 to $12,000, depending on the vehicle, industry experts say. “Every automotive manufacturer is meeting with dealers, […]
